The Principal Investigator:
- Designs the research study.
- Writes the protocol.
- Submits the protocol to the IRB for initial review and approval.
- Complies with all IRB decisions and stipulations.

| The PI's knowledge and skills are critical to
the success of a research protocol. Therefore, before undertaking a PI's repsonsibility
you should familiarize yourself with the requirements of the IRB, and seek the advice and
guidance of experienced investigators and IRB staff. |
